Understanding WES ECA
World Education Services is a credential evaluation agency which is responsible for evaluating academic credentials acquired outside the United States and Canada.
In the process of immigration to Canada, the Educational Credential Assessment (ECA) will identify the validity of the foreign degree, diploma, certificate, or any other form of academic credential in relation to a Canadian credential. WES is designated by IRCC as one of the agencies authorized to conduct ECA.
These two must be differentiated from each other:
- While a WES credential evaluation may be used for educational, employment, licensing, or immigration purposes, based on the selected report, a WES ECA is a particular type of evaluation for Canadian immigration.
- The ECA Certificate/report does not automatically mean that an individual will be admitted, employed, have immigration applications approved, or will become licensed.
As per IRCC’s guidelines for Canadian Express Entry, an ECA may be required for candidates who completed their education abroad.
Can MPBOU Degrees Be Evaluated Through WES?
MPBOU refers to Madhya Pradesh Bhoj (Open) University, which is a State Open University in Bhopal. It refers to itself as a UGC-recognized State Open University, whereas the ODL recognition information for each programme is available in the UGC Distance Education Bureau.
Recognition is significant, though it must not be considered as an assurance that WES will give a certain Canadian or international equivalency. Each application is evaluated by WES on the credentials and documentation presented in it.

MPBOU students, on the other hand, should specifically see if their programme was properly recognized in the academic session that they were enrolled in. Recognition of programmes by UGC-DEB is both programme-specific and academic-session specific, hence it could be useful in confirming an ODL programme.
Ultimately, it is up to WES or another evaluation body to decide on acceptability, document requirements, verification result, and equivalency.

WES vs Other ECA Agencies
For Canadian immigration, WES is not the only IRCC-designated credential assessment organization. IRCC also lists organizations including Comparative Education Service (CES), International Credential Assessment Service of Canada (ICAS), International Credential Evaluation Service (ICES), and International Qualifications Assessment Service (IQAS). Certain professions have designated professional bodies.

Applicants should select an organization accepted for their particular immigration or professional purpose. One agency’s assessment should not be assumed to predict another agency’s equivalency decision.
